<p>OK, I'll bite.<p>I tried Kimi K3, Qwen3.6 35B A3B, GLM 5.2 and Qwen3.7 Plus, chosen arbitrarily from Chinese models I could access quickly. I used your prompt exactly, and all 4 managed to produce correct functions all with the correct name.
Interestingly, Kimi K3 wrote one in both C and Python, Qwen 3.6 chose Python, GLM 5.2 also chose Python, and Qwen3.7 decided to be an over-achiever and wrote functions in Python, C++, Java, and TypeScript. All correct and with the correct names.</p>
